The Latvian conductor Mariss Jansons is recognised as one of the most distinguished musicians of his generation and now belongs to the international elite of his profession. Jansons was the Music Director of the Oslo Philharmonic from 1979 to 2000. Under his guidance, it became established as a front-rank orchestra, touring extensively and becoming a firm favourite at many festivals around the world, noted for its fresh, open sound and Jansons’ passionate conducting of the works of Shostakovich, Strauss, Tchaikovsky and Bartók. On this DVD Jansons is seen rehearsing Bartók’s powerful Miraculous Mandarin Suite with the Oslo Philharmonic and the recording also includes the following performance at the Oslo Concert Hall. - `Jansons´ energetic and intense approach to this controversial, landmark piece--based on the story of a prostitute whose three accomplices beat and rob her clients--is conveyed to the orchestra through the rigorous rehearsal process, with the musicians pushed to bring the utmost freshness and vitality to their work.´ AmazonTechnical information Sound Format PCM Stereo / Picture Format 43 / Menu Languages GB, D, F, ES / Subtitle Languages D, F, ES / Running Time 55 mins / DVD 5 / PAL / Region Code 0
